一、基础知识题
1.1 主题句提取
主题句提取主要考察学生对文章段落中心思想的理解。解题步骤如下:
- 仔细阅读段落,找出关键句子。
- 判断关键句子是否为主题句,通常主题句位于段首或段尾。
- 用自己的语言概括主题句,确保意思准确。
示例代码:
def extract_theme_sentence(paragraph):
sentences = paragraph.split('.')
for sentence in sentences:
if "关键词" in sentence: # 假设关键词是判断主题句的依据
return sentence.strip()
return "无法提取主题句"
paragraph = "关键词是我们理解文章的中心思想的重要线索。"
theme_sentence = extract_theme_sentence(paragraph)
print("主题句:", theme_sentence)
1.2 同义词辨析
同义词辨析要求学生在理解词义的基础上,选择最合适的词语。解题技巧如下:
- 分析词义,找出不同之处。
- 结合句子语境,选择合适的词语。
示例代码:
def choose_synonym(word, options, context):
meanings = {
"美丽": "外表好看",
"漂亮": "外表吸引人",
"秀丽": "风景优美"
}
for option in options:
if meanings[word] == meanings[option] and option in context:
return option
return "无合适选项"
word = "美丽"
options = ["漂亮", "秀丽", "优雅"]
context = "风景优美"
selected_option = choose_synonym(word, options, context)
print("选择的词语:", selected_option)
二、阅读理解题
2.1 推理判断
推理判断要求学生根据文章内容进行逻辑推理。解题技巧如下:
- 理解文章大意,关注细节。
- 根据已知信息,推断未知信息。
示例代码:
def infer_from_context(context, known_info):
inferred_info = "根据已知信息,可以推断出..."
# 基于已知信息进行推断
return inferred_info
known_info = "小明喜欢读书"
context = "小明每天放学后都去图书馆"
inferred_info = infer_from_context(context, known_info)
print("推断结果:", inferred_info)
2.2 信息匹配
信息匹配要求学生根据文章内容和选项进行匹配。解题技巧如下:
- 仔细阅读文章,提取关键信息。
- 将关键信息与选项进行匹配。
示例代码:
def match_information(article, options):
matched_options = []
for option in options:
if option in article:
matched_options.append(option)
return matched_options
article = "今天天气很好,适合出去游玩。"
options = ["下雨", "晴天", "多云"]
matched_options = match_information(article, options)
print("匹配选项:", matched_options)
三、作文题
3.1 构思立意
构思立意是作文题的关键。解题技巧如下:
- 明确作文主题,确定立意。
- 构思文章结构,列出提纲。
示例代码:
def outline_structure(theme):
outline = {
"引言": f"介绍{theme}的重要性",
"正文": f"分几个部分论述{theme}的各个方面",
"结尾": f"总结{theme}的启示和意义"
}
return outline
theme = "友谊"
outline = outline_structure(theme)
print("作文提纲:", outline)
通过以上对各类题型的解析和解题技巧的讲解,相信学生们能够在小升初语文考试中取得优异的成绩。祝大家考试顺利!
